RLHF For Ethical AI
Explore diverse perspectives on RLHF with structured content covering applications, strategies, challenges, and future trends in reinforcement learning with human feedback.
In the rapidly evolving world of artificial intelligence (AI), ensuring ethical and responsible development has become a critical priority. Reinforcement Learning from Human Feedback (RLHF) has emerged as a powerful methodology to align AI systems with human values, ethical principles, and societal norms. By integrating human feedback into the training process, RLHF enables AI systems to make decisions that are not only technically sound but also morally and socially acceptable. This article delves deep into the concept of RLHF for ethical AI, exploring its foundations, importance, implementation strategies, real-world applications, and future potential. Whether you're an AI researcher, developer, or industry leader, this guide will provide actionable insights to help you harness RLHF for building ethical AI systems.
Implement [RLHF] strategies to optimize cross-team collaboration and decision-making instantly.
Understanding the basics of rlhf for ethical ai
What is RLHF?
Reinforcement Learning from Human Feedback (RLHF) is a machine learning technique that combines reinforcement learning (RL) with human-provided feedback to train AI systems. Unlike traditional RL, which relies solely on predefined reward functions, RLHF incorporates human judgment to guide the AI's learning process. This approach is particularly valuable for tasks where ethical considerations, subjective preferences, or complex societal norms play a significant role.
In RLHF, human feedback is used to shape the reward model, which in turn influences the AI's behavior. For example, in a content moderation system, human reviewers might provide feedback on whether certain decisions align with community guidelines. The AI then learns to prioritize actions that receive positive feedback while avoiding those that are flagged as inappropriate.
Key Components of RLHF
-
Human Feedback: The cornerstone of RLHF, human feedback serves as the primary source of guidance for the AI system. This feedback can be explicit (e.g., binary approval/disapproval) or implicit (e.g., behavioral cues).
-
Reward Model: A machine learning model that translates human feedback into a numerical reward signal. This model is iteratively refined to better capture human preferences and ethical considerations.
-
Reinforcement Learning Algorithm: The core learning mechanism that optimizes the AI's policy based on the reward model. Popular algorithms include Proximal Policy Optimization (PPO) and Deep Q-Learning.
-
Training Data: A dataset comprising examples of human feedback, which is used to train the reward model. High-quality, diverse, and unbiased data is crucial for effective RLHF.
-
Evaluation Metrics: Metrics to assess the alignment of the AI's behavior with human values and ethical principles. These may include fairness, transparency, and accountability.
The importance of rlhf in modern ai
Benefits of RLHF for AI Development
-
Ethical Alignment: RLHF ensures that AI systems operate in ways that align with human values, reducing the risk of unethical or harmful outcomes.
-
Improved Decision-Making: By incorporating human judgment, RLHF enables AI systems to make nuanced decisions in complex, real-world scenarios.
-
Adaptability: RLHF allows AI systems to adapt to changing societal norms and ethical standards, ensuring long-term relevance and acceptability.
-
Enhanced User Trust: AI systems trained with RLHF are more likely to gain user trust, as they demonstrate behavior that aligns with human expectations and values.
-
Regulatory Compliance: RLHF can help organizations meet ethical and legal requirements, such as fairness, transparency, and accountability.
Real-World Applications of RLHF
-
Content Moderation: Social media platforms use RLHF to train AI systems that can identify and remove harmful content while respecting freedom of expression.
-
Healthcare: RLHF is used to develop AI systems that provide ethical and patient-centric recommendations, such as prioritizing treatments based on medical need rather than financial incentives.
-
Autonomous Vehicles: RLHF helps train self-driving cars to make ethical decisions in complex traffic scenarios, such as prioritizing pedestrian safety.
-
Customer Support: AI chatbots and virtual assistants use RLHF to provide empathetic and contextually appropriate responses to user queries.
-
Hiring and Recruitment: RLHF is applied to ensure that AI-driven hiring tools make fair and unbiased decisions, promoting diversity and inclusion.
Click here to utilize our free project management templates!
Proven strategies for implementing rlhf for ethical ai
Step-by-Step Guide to RLHF Implementation
-
Define Ethical Objectives: Clearly articulate the ethical principles and human values that the AI system should align with.
-
Collect Human Feedback: Gather diverse and representative feedback from human evaluators to train the reward model.
-
Develop the Reward Model: Use machine learning techniques to translate human feedback into a reward signal that guides the AI's behavior.
-
Train the AI System: Apply reinforcement learning algorithms to optimize the AI's policy based on the reward model.
-
Evaluate and Iterate: Continuously assess the AI's performance against ethical metrics and refine the reward model as needed.
-
Deploy and Monitor: Deploy the AI system in real-world settings and establish mechanisms for ongoing monitoring and feedback.
Common Pitfalls and How to Avoid Them
Pitfall | Solution |
---|---|
Bias in Human Feedback | Ensure diversity and representativeness in the pool of human evaluators. |
Overfitting to Feedback | Use regularization techniques and diverse training data to prevent overfitting. |
Misaligned Reward Models | Regularly validate the reward model against ethical objectives. |
Lack of Transparency | Document the RLHF process and make it accessible to stakeholders. |
Insufficient Monitoring Post-Deployment | Establish robust monitoring systems to detect and address ethical issues. |
Case studies: success stories with rlhf for ethical ai
Industry Examples of RLHF in Action
-
OpenAI's ChatGPT: OpenAI used RLHF to train ChatGPT, ensuring that the AI provides helpful, accurate, and contextually appropriate responses.
-
Google's Content Moderation: Google employs RLHF to train AI systems that moderate user-generated content on platforms like YouTube, balancing safety and freedom of expression.
-
Healthcare Diagnostics: A leading healthcare provider used RLHF to train an AI system that prioritizes patient safety and ethical considerations in diagnostic recommendations.
Lessons Learned from RLHF Deployments
-
The Importance of Diverse Feedback: Ensuring diversity in human feedback is critical for capturing a wide range of perspectives and avoiding bias.
-
Iterative Refinement: Continuous evaluation and refinement of the reward model are essential for maintaining ethical alignment.
-
Stakeholder Engagement: Involving stakeholders, including end-users and ethicists, enhances the credibility and effectiveness of RLHF initiatives.
Click here to utilize our free project management templates!
Future trends and innovations in rlhf for ethical ai
Emerging Technologies Shaping RLHF
-
Explainable AI (XAI): Enhancing the transparency of RLHF processes to build trust and accountability.
-
Federated Learning: Leveraging decentralized data to improve the scalability and privacy of RLHF systems.
-
AI Ethics Toolkits: Developing standardized tools and frameworks to streamline the implementation of RLHF.
Predictions for the Next Decade
-
Wider Adoption Across Industries: RLHF will become a standard practice in sectors like healthcare, finance, and education.
-
Integration with Regulatory Frameworks: RLHF will play a key role in helping organizations comply with emerging AI regulations.
-
Advancements in Reward Modeling: Improved techniques for capturing complex human values will enhance the effectiveness of RLHF.
Faqs about rlhf for ethical ai
What are the key challenges in RLHF?
Key challenges include bias in human feedback, misaligned reward models, and the complexity of capturing nuanced ethical principles.
How does RLHF differ from other AI methodologies?
Unlike traditional AI methodologies, RLHF explicitly incorporates human feedback to align AI behavior with ethical and societal norms.
Can RLHF be applied to small-scale projects?
Yes, RLHF can be scaled to fit projects of varying sizes, provided there is access to sufficient human feedback and computational resources.
What industries benefit the most from RLHF?
Industries such as healthcare, finance, education, and social media stand to benefit significantly from RLHF due to their ethical and societal impact.
How can I start learning about RLHF?
Begin by studying foundational concepts in reinforcement learning, explore case studies of RLHF applications, and experiment with open-source RLHF frameworks.
By understanding and implementing RLHF for ethical AI, professionals can contribute to the development of AI systems that are not only intelligent but also responsible and aligned with human values. This comprehensive guide serves as a roadmap for navigating the complexities of RLHF and unlocking its full potential in the pursuit of ethical AI.
Implement [RLHF] strategies to optimize cross-team collaboration and decision-making instantly.